TÜRKIYE. Unifree Duty Free and its joint venture partner Gebr. Heinemann have opened three self-checkout machines to boost customer convenience in departures duty free at Istanbul Airport.
The retailer said the kiosks ensure “a smooth transaction from passport verification to bagging the products, and enable an innovative and fast checkout experience in just a few minutes”. The kiosks reduce the environmental impact of operations, it added.

To use the system, shoppers must scan their tickets, swipe boarding passes through a reader, scan their items, pay via credit card and package up their purchases.
“As Unifree Duty Free we are always looking for opportunities to enhance the passenger experience and to offer quick and innovative alternatives for our passengers during their visit,” said Unifree Duty Free Chief Commercial Officer Ceren Tonguç. “With these self-checkout kiosks travellers will enjoy more interactive and hassle-free shopping.” ✈
